#118992 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#118992 is composed of 6.7% red, 53.7% green and 57.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 88.4% cyan, 6.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 42.7% black. It has a hue angle of 184.2 degrees, a saturation of 79.1% and a lightness of 32%. #118992 color hex could be obtained by blending #22ffff with #001325. Closest websafe color is: #009999.

#118992 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#118992 has RGB values of R:17, G:137, B:146 and CMYK values of C:0.88, M:0.06, Y:0, K:0.43. Its decimal value is 1149330.

Shades and Tints of #118992
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010505 is the darkest color, while #f3fdfe is the lightest one.

Tones of #118992
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#505353 is the less saturated color, while #04949f is the most saturated one.
